Cheers, Andreas On Fri, 2011-11-18 at 09:27 +0100, Edward Mac Gillavry wrote: > Andreas, > > Check out http://mapserver.org/output/tile_mode.html. It mentions the > parameter "tile_map_edge_buffer". That addresses the issue you are > experiencing. However, this is only available from MapServer 6, whereas you > are using mapserver 5.6.5. > > You may want to defer this operation to a cache renderer ,e.g. TileCache or > MapProxy. You can configure these in such a way that they will request an > image slightly bigger than 256x256 and will cut out a map tile at 256x256. > Furthermore, for labelling purposes these cache renderers typically request > even larger images (e.g. 1300*1300), cut off a 10 pixel border to counter the > effects your are experiencing and then slice the remaining image 1280x1280 > into 25 map tiles 256x256. > > This cache renderers prove these advantages: > - less requests to MapServer at rendering time (only 1 large one instead of > 25 small ones) > - better labelling > - no map tile creation upon each request, but map tiles are simply delivered > from cache. > > Hope this helps. > > Kind regards, > > Edward > > > > > From: [email protected] > > To: [email protected] > > Date: Fri, 18 Nov 2011 00:44:03 +0200 > > Subject: [mapserver-users] circular symbol for roads at border of tiles > > > > Hi all, > > > > I am using mapserver 5.6.5, as installed on Debian stable, to render > > tiles (WMS) to an OpenLayers map.
